* As a growing school at the centre of a developing community, Avanti Meadows offers an exciting opportunity to be part of a supportive and forward-thinking team. Surrounded by fields and new housing estates, the school is a centre for the new community developing in the north of Bishop’s Stortford. The school is rated “good” with “outstanding” in personal development.

Avanti Meadows is a non-faith, community school that embraces inclusion and diversity. “From the very start, pupils develop the deep consideration for others, self-reflection and kind relationships that are at the heart of this school.” Avanti Meadows Ofsted Inspection Report, March 2024

** What will you do?
*** Support pupils' learning and wellbeing by providing individual, small group and whole-class support, adapting approaches to meet a wide range of learning needs.
* Work collaboratively with teachers, families and specialist professionals to promote inclusion, raise achievement and support the progress of all pupils, including those with SEND and English as an Additional Language.
* Foster positive relationships with pupils, encouraging confidence, independence, resilience and positive behaviour in line with the school's values and expectations.
